A Multi-center Phase III Randomized, Double-blind Placebo-controlled Study of the Cancer Vaccine Stimuvax® (L-BLP25 or BLP25 Liposome Vaccine) in Non-small Cell Lung Cancer (NSCLC) Subjects With Unresectable Stage III Disease.
In Brief
A Phase 3 clinical trial evaluating Tecemotide (L-BLP25), Single low dose cyclophosphamide, and 1 other intervention for Non-small Cell Lung Cancer. Completed, enrolled 1,513 participants across 290 sites in 33 countries.
Detailed Summary
The purpose of this study is to determine whether the cancer vaccine tecemotide (L-BLP25) in addition to best supportive care is effective in prolonging the lives of subjects with unresectable stage III non-small cell lung cancer, compared to best supportive care alone. A local ancillary (sub) study in European centers will evaluate the immune response in peripheral blood after tecemotide (L-BLP25) or placebo vaccination.

Interventions
After receiving cyclophosphamide, participants will receive 8 consecutive weekly subcutaneous vaccinations with 806 microgram (mcg) of tecemotide (L-BLP25) at Weeks 0, 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, and 7 followed by maintenance vaccinations with 806 mcg of tecemotide (L-BLP25) at 6-week intervals, commencing at Week 13, until disease progression is documented.
A single intravenous infusion of 300 milligram per square meter (mg/m\^2) (to a maximum 600 mg) of cyclophosphamide will be given 3 days before first tecemotide (L-BLP25) vaccination.
A single infusion (IV) of 0.9% Saline solution instead of cyclophosphamide but in the same calculated dose will be given three days before first placebo vaccination. Subjects will then receive eight consecutive weekly subcutaneous vaccinations with placebo at weeks 0; 1; 2; 3; 4; 5; 6 and 7 followed by maintenance placebo vaccinations at 6-week intervals, commencing at week 13, until disease progression is documented.
